Arsenal 'want Kevin Malcuit as Hector Bellerin replacement'

Arsenal reportedly identify Napoli's Kevin Malcuit as a possible replacement for injured full-back Hector Bellerin, who has been ruled out for up to nine months.

Arsenal are reportedly considering a late move for Napoli defender Kevin Malcuit as cover for injured full-back Hector Bellerin.

Bellerin will miss the remainder of this season and the start of next after being ruled out for nine months with an ACL injury.

The Spaniard is the latest absentee in a long list of defensive injury problems for Arsenal this term, and manager Unai Emery is reportedly keen to bolster his options at the back.

The Mirror reports that the Gunners have identified Malcuit as a possible replacement, although capturing his signature before Thursday's transfer deadline could prove problematic.

The Frenchman only joined Napoli last summer and is under contract at the Stadio San Paolo until 2022.

Arsenal are limited to loan deals during the January transfer window, but it is unlikely that Napoli will allow him to leave for anything less than an increase on the €11m (£9.6m) they paid for him.
